One otter way to get foreign language signs is to use the option key in combination with letters on the keyboard.
Here are some of them, with examples in Portuguese. *** Soft C, C cedilha, option plus c. Example: Cabeça. Circumflex: option plus i. Example: vôvô. Trema: option plus u. Example: Vou Ua praia toda a segunda-feira. Tilde: option plus n. Example: Amanhã. Acute accent: Option plus e. Example: O peito do pé de Pedro é preto.
